Transaction 4077cf68a524dd788af9a9e51f4760168bc4ca454d9e70de2a1af6a5a9e76126

1 Input
2 Outputs
  • 4077cf68a524dd788af9a9e51f4760168bc4ca454d9e70de2a1af6a5a9e76126:0
  • value  40379811
    address  3QEhraC7Ahzq3jHN9KJBZnqVS6vaautWFd
  • 4077cf68a524dd788af9a9e51f4760168bc4ca454d9e70de2a1af6a5a9e76126:1
  • value  126100000
    address  32HuVxQXz7gmmBjsyWgAkLEAfVE9NQvdkC